"I found the 40-part motet one of the most successful items of the programme... the same was true of all the complex five-part writing, and therefore of most of the pieces in the anthology. It is indeed a mighty collection... old favourites such as the popular alternatim hymn 'Te lucis,' and the transfiguration hymn 'O nata lux' -its delightful false relations in the final cadence delectably drawn out." -Mary Berry, Gramophone
